Human Resources Management: A Comprehensive Guide

Human Resources Management (HRM) involves strategically managing an organization's workforce to achieve business objectives. It encompasses various functions like talent acquisition, employee development, performance management, compensation, and fostering a positive work environment. Effective HRM ensures optimal utilization of human capital, driving productivity, engagement, and overall organizational success through integrated people practices.

What is HR Strategy and Why is it Crucial?

HR strategy defines how an organization manages its human capital to achieve business objectives. It involves proactive planning, aligning people practices with long-term goals, and ensuring a skilled workforce. A robust HR strategy is crucial for sustainable growth, competitive advantage, and adapting to market changes, guiding all subsequent HR functions effectively.

How Does Effective Recruitment and Hiring Work?

Effective recruitment and hiring systematically attract, select, and integrate qualified candidates. It starts with understanding staffing needs and crafting clear job descriptions. Leveraging diverse channels and thorough selection ensures the best fit. Structured onboarding helps new hires quickly become productive and engaged team members.

Why is Employee Training and Development Essential?

Employee training and development are essential for enhancing skills, fostering growth, and ensuring a competitive, adaptable workforce. This involves assessing skill gaps and providing relevant learning. Investing in continuous learning and career planning helps employees reach full potential, contributing significantly to organizational innovation and success.

How Do Organizations Conduct Performance Evaluation?

Organizations conduct performance evaluations to assess employee contributions, identify improvement areas, and align efforts with company goals. This uses metrics like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) and Objectives and Key Results (OKRs). Regular personnel certification, 360-degree feedback, and consistent communication provide a comprehensive view, fostering accountability and supporting development.

What Drives Employee Motivation and Engagement?

Employee motivation and engagement are driven by monetary and non-monetary factors creating a positive, productive work environment. Incentives like salary and bonuses provide satisfaction. Recognition and development opportunities boost morale and commitment. High engagement and job satisfaction lead to reduced turnover and increased productivity.

What Constitutes Effective Compensation and Benefits?

Effective compensation and benefits involve designing a fair, competitive remuneration system that attracts, motivates, and retains talent. This includes structuring salary grades, offering social packages, and implementing bonus programs. A well-designed strategy ensures employees feel valued and adequately rewarded for their contributions.

What are Key Aspects of Labor Relations Management?

Labor relations management oversees employer-employee relationships, ensuring legal compliance and fostering a harmonious workplace. Key aspects include adhering to labor legislation, meticulous personnel documentation, and prioritizing occupational safety. Effective conflict management strategies are vital for resolving disputes fairly.

How Do HR Analytics and Digitalization Transform HR?

HR analytics and digitalization transform human resources by leveraging data and technology to optimize processes and decision-making. Utilizing HR metrics and personnel data analysis provides actionable insights. Implementing HRIS systems and automating HR processes enhances efficiency, reducing administrative burden for strategic initiatives.

Why are Corporate Communications Important in HR?

Corporate communications are vital in HR for fostering transparency, aligning employees with company goals, and managing organizational change. Strong internal communications keep staff informed and engaged. Corporate events build camaraderie. Strategic change management communication helps navigate transitions, maintaining morale and productivity.

How Can Organizations Improve Employee Retention?

Organizations improve employee retention by proactively addressing turnover factors and implementing targeted strategies. This involves conducting thorough turnover analysis to understand root causes and developing comprehensive retention programs. Exit interviews provide critical insights, enabling organizations to refine practices and create a compelling environment.
